Transaction e86238349690cdecea0a8b65fd8b78b68290948df7a8aacab3f36d50153b5a72
1 Input
1 Output
-
e86238349690cdecea0a8b65fd8b78b68290948df7a8aacab3f36d50153b5a72:0
- value
- 88589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40239ccb7423181b5277ef218ab0a511a4669af6 OP_EQUAL
- address
- 37Y9qDg9wu16ichYiyx3ZC7dTR36xh2Bsi